Output 58609ad209e886ea8ad4dabd8eb9cfa77bab6422d289c75d929a09b0ae5dcb49:3

value
59588253725
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 93e5bc15484e00dcda83531bb3f989b90d877dc6 OP_EQUALVERIFY OP_CHECKSIG
address
DJd75hoUP6NTttvrdQHJvkhW8t4Gkvdyvz
transaction
58609ad209e886ea8ad4dabd8eb9cfa77bab6422d289c75d929a09b0ae5dcb49